Olga Pylnik

Olga Pylnyk (UA) was born in 1980, in Uzhhorod, Ukraine. As a child, she sewed, embroidered, and knitted with her mother and dreamed of becoming a fashion designer.

In 1995 Olga entered the Uzhhorod College of Applied Arts, Department of Ceramics. In 1999 – the Lviv National Academy of Arts, and again to the Department of Ceramics. After graduation, she continued to work in this field and launched her own ceramics workshop. Since 2007 he has been actively participating in exhibitions in Ukraine and abroad. The latest projects of 2018-2020 were devoted to environmental issues. In her latest projects, Olga transferres knitting techniques to clay; this method became her speciality.
